 The Moricciani family are welcoming hosts, have extensive regional and cultural knowledge, and plenty of activities available for the traveler.
Luciano, The patriarch of the family, had the foresight and vision many years ago to restore La Cretaiole and to create the first Agriturismo in the area. He loves to visit with his guests in the evenings, and shares his grappa and vin santo with them while swapping stories. Because of his dream and the hard work of the Moricciani family, we were treated to the most amazing Tuscan vacation.

One of my favorite activities is the Hermitage tour. This site is on land that the Moricciani’s own. Carlotta will walk you through the tour and explain the Etruscan history and religious symbolisms of the place. Additionally, there is the weekly pasta class with Isabella, where you are instructed on how to make pici, a regional dish done only in the Val D’Orcia, This is something that should not be missed. You will learn the history of pici during the class – which is fantastically fun, and you will finish with a gastronomic delight of pici, sausages, pork ribs, bread, wine, grappa, vin santo.
